类 UserInfo
- java.lang.Object
-
- cn.authing.guard.data.UserInfo
-
- 所有已实现的接口:
java.io.Serializable
public class UserInfo extends java.lang.Object implements java.io.Serializable- 另请参阅:
- 序列化表格
-
-
嵌套类概要
嵌套类 修饰符和类型 类 说明 static classUserInfo.Addressstatic classUserInfo.CustomData
-
构造器概要
构造器 构造器 说明 UserInfo()
-
方法概要
所有方法 静态方法 实例方法 具体方法 修饰符和类型 方法 说明 static UserInfocreateUserInfo(UserInfo userInfo, org.json.JSONObject data)static UserInfocreateUserInfo(org.json.JSONObject data)java.lang.StringgetAccessToken()UserInfo.AddressgetAddress()java.util.List<Application>getApplications()java.lang.StringgetBirthday()java.lang.StringgetBrowser()java.lang.StringgetCity()java.lang.StringgetCompany()java.lang.StringgetCountry()java.util.List<UserInfo.CustomData>getCustomData()java.lang.StringgetDevice()java.lang.StringgetEmail()java.lang.StringgetFamily_name()java.lang.StringgetFirstTimeLoginToken()java.lang.StringgetGender()java.lang.StringgetGiven_name()java.lang.StringgetId()java.lang.StringgetIdToken()java.lang.StringgetLastIp()java.lang.StringgetLocale()intgetLoginsCount()java.lang.StringgetMappedData(java.lang.String key)MFADatagetMfaData()java.lang.StringgetMiddle_name()java.lang.StringgetName()java.lang.StringgetNickname()java.util.List<Organization[]>getOrganizations()java.lang.StringgetPhone_number()java.lang.StringgetPhoneCountryCode()java.lang.StringgetPhoto()java.lang.StringgetPicture()java.lang.StringgetPostalCode()java.lang.StringgetPreferred_username()java.lang.StringgetProfile()java.lang.StringgetProvince()java.lang.StringgetRecoveryCode()java.lang.StringgetRefreshToken()java.lang.StringgetRegion()java.util.List<Resource>getResources()java.util.List<Role>getRoles()SocialBindDatagetSocialBindData()java.lang.StringgetStatus()java.lang.StringgetStreetAddress()java.lang.StringgetSub()java.lang.StringgetThirdPartySource()java.lang.StringgetUpdated_at()java.lang.StringgetUsername()java.lang.StringgetWebsite()java.lang.StringgetZoneinfo()booleanisBlocked()booleanisDeleted()booleanisEmail_verified()booleanisPhone_number_verified()voidparseCustomData(org.json.JSONArray array)voidparseTokens(org.json.JSONObject obj)voidsetAccessToken(java.lang.String accessToken)voidsetAddress(UserInfo.Address address)voidsetApplications(java.util.List<Application> applications)voidsetBirthday(java.lang.String birthday)voidsetBlocked(boolean blocked)voidsetBrowser(java.lang.String browser)voidsetCity(java.lang.String city)voidsetCompany(java.lang.String company)voidsetCountry(java.lang.String country)voidsetCustomData(java.lang.String key, java.lang.String value)voidsetCustomData(java.util.List<UserInfo.CustomData> data)voidsetDeleted(boolean deleted)voidsetDevice(java.lang.String device)voidsetEmail(java.lang.String email)voidsetEmail_verified(boolean email_verified)voidsetFamily_name(java.lang.String family_name)voidsetFirstTimeLoginToken(java.lang.String firstTimeLoginToken)voidsetGender(java.lang.String gender)voidsetGiven_name(java.lang.String given_name)voidsetId(java.lang.String id)voidsetIdToken(java.lang.String idToken)voidsetLastIp(java.lang.String lastIp)voidsetLocale(java.lang.String locale)voidsetLoginsCount(int loginsCount)voidsetMfaData(MFAData mfaData)voidsetMiddle_name(java.lang.String middle_name)voidsetName(java.lang.String name)voidsetNickname(java.lang.String nickname)voidsetOrganizations(java.util.List<Organization[]> organizations)voidsetPhone_number(java.lang.String phone_number)voidsetPhone_number_verified(boolean phone_number_verified)voidsetPhoneCountryCode(java.lang.String phoneCountryCode)voidsetPhoto(java.lang.String photo)voidsetPicture(java.lang.String picture)voidsetPostalCode(java.lang.String postalCode)voidsetPreferred_username(java.lang.String preferred_username)voidsetProfile(java.lang.String profile)voidsetProvince(java.lang.String province)voidsetRecoveryCode(java.lang.String recoveryCode)voidsetRefreshToken(java.lang.String refreshToken)voidsetRegion(java.lang.String region)voidsetResources(java.util.List<Resource> resources)voidsetRoles(java.util.List<Role> roles)voidsetSocialBindData(SocialBindData socialBindData)voidsetStatus(java.lang.String status)voidsetStreetAddress(java.lang.String streetAddress)voidsetSub(java.lang.String sub)voidsetThirdPartySource(java.lang.String thirdPartySource)voidsetUpdated_at(java.lang.String updated_at)voidsetUsername(java.lang.String username)voidsetWebsite(java.lang.String website)voidsetZoneinfo(java.lang.String zoneinfo)
-
-
-
方法详细资料
-
getId
public java.lang.String getId()
-
setId
public void setId(java.lang.String id)
-
getSub
public java.lang.String getSub()
-
setSub
public void setSub(java.lang.String sub)
-
getStatus
public java.lang.String getStatus()
-
setStatus
public void setStatus(java.lang.String status)
-
getCompany
public java.lang.String getCompany()
-
setCompany
public void setCompany(java.lang.String company)
-
getBrowser
public java.lang.String getBrowser()
-
setBrowser
public void setBrowser(java.lang.String browser)
-
getDevice
public java.lang.String getDevice()
-
setDevice
public void setDevice(java.lang.String device)
-
getLoginsCount
public int getLoginsCount()
-
setLoginsCount
public void setLoginsCount(int loginsCount)
-
getLastIp
public java.lang.String getLastIp()
-
setLastIp
public void setLastIp(java.lang.String lastIp)
-
isBlocked
public boolean isBlocked()
-
setBlocked
public void setBlocked(boolean blocked)
-
isDeleted
public boolean isDeleted()
-
setDeleted
public void setDeleted(boolean deleted)
-
getBirthday
public java.lang.String getBirthday()
-
setBirthday
public void setBirthday(java.lang.String birthday)
-
getFamily_name
public java.lang.String getFamily_name()
-
setFamily_name
public void setFamily_name(java.lang.String family_name)
-
getGender
public java.lang.String getGender()
-
setGender
public void setGender(java.lang.String gender)
-
getGiven_name
public java.lang.String getGiven_name()
-
setGiven_name
public void setGiven_name(java.lang.String given_name)
-
getLocale
public java.lang.String getLocale()
-
setLocale
public void setLocale(java.lang.String locale)
-
getMiddle_name
public java.lang.String getMiddle_name()
-
setMiddle_name
public void setMiddle_name(java.lang.String middle_name)
-
getUsername
public java.lang.String getUsername()
-
setUsername
public void setUsername(java.lang.String username)
-
getName
public java.lang.String getName()
-
setName
public void setName(java.lang.String name)
-
getNickname
public java.lang.String getNickname()
-
setNickname
public void setNickname(java.lang.String nickname)
-
getPicture
public java.lang.String getPicture()
-
setPicture
public void setPicture(java.lang.String picture)
-
getPhoto
public java.lang.String getPhoto()
-
setPhoto
public void setPhoto(java.lang.String photo)
-
getPreferred_username
public java.lang.String getPreferred_username()
-
setPreferred_username
public void setPreferred_username(java.lang.String preferred_username)
-
getProfile
public java.lang.String getProfile()
-
setProfile
public void setProfile(java.lang.String profile)
-
getUpdated_at
public java.lang.String getUpdated_at()
-
setUpdated_at
public void setUpdated_at(java.lang.String updated_at)
-
getWebsite
public java.lang.String getWebsite()
-
setWebsite
public void setWebsite(java.lang.String website)
-
getZoneinfo
public java.lang.String getZoneinfo()
-
setZoneinfo
public void setZoneinfo(java.lang.String zoneinfo)
-
getCountry
public java.lang.String getCountry()
-
setCountry
public void setCountry(java.lang.String country)
-
getCity
public java.lang.String getCity()
-
setCity
public void setCity(java.lang.String city)
-
getProvince
public java.lang.String getProvince()
-
setProvince
public void setProvince(java.lang.String province)
-
getStreetAddress
public java.lang.String getStreetAddress()
-
setStreetAddress
public void setStreetAddress(java.lang.String streetAddress)
-
getRegion
public java.lang.String getRegion()
-
setRegion
public void setRegion(java.lang.String region)
-
getPostalCode
public java.lang.String getPostalCode()
-
setPostalCode
public void setPostalCode(java.lang.String postalCode)
-
getEmail
public java.lang.String getEmail()
-
setEmail
public void setEmail(java.lang.String email)
-
isEmail_verified
public boolean isEmail_verified()
-
setEmail_verified
public void setEmail_verified(boolean email_verified)
-
getAddress
public UserInfo.Address getAddress()
-
setAddress
public void setAddress(UserInfo.Address address)
-
getPhone_number
public java.lang.String getPhone_number()
-
setPhone_number
public void setPhone_number(java.lang.String phone_number)
-
getPhoneCountryCode
public java.lang.String getPhoneCountryCode()
-
setPhoneCountryCode
public void setPhoneCountryCode(java.lang.String phoneCountryCode)
-
isPhone_number_verified
public boolean isPhone_number_verified()
-
setPhone_number_verified
public void setPhone_number_verified(boolean phone_number_verified)
-
getCustomData
public java.util.List<UserInfo.CustomData> getCustomData()
-
setCustomData
public void setCustomData(java.util.List<UserInfo.CustomData> data)
-
setCustomData
public void setCustomData(java.lang.String key, java.lang.String value)
-
getRoles
public java.util.List<Role> getRoles()
-
setRoles
public void setRoles(java.util.List<Role> roles)
-
getApplications
public java.util.List<Application> getApplications()
-
setApplications
public void setApplications(java.util.List<Application> applications)
-
getResources
public java.util.List<Resource> getResources()
-
setResources
public void setResources(java.util.List<Resource> resources)
-
getOrganizations
public java.util.List<Organization[]> getOrganizations()
-
setOrganizations
public void setOrganizations(java.util.List<Organization[]> organizations)
-
getAccessToken
public java.lang.String getAccessToken()
-
setAccessToken
public void setAccessToken(java.lang.String accessToken)
-
getIdToken
public java.lang.String getIdToken()
-
setIdToken
public void setIdToken(java.lang.String idToken)
-
getRefreshToken
public java.lang.String getRefreshToken()
-
setRefreshToken
public void setRefreshToken(java.lang.String refreshToken)
-
getThirdPartySource
public java.lang.String getThirdPartySource()
-
setThirdPartySource
public void setThirdPartySource(java.lang.String thirdPartySource)
-
getMfaData
public MFAData getMfaData()
-
setMfaData
public void setMfaData(MFAData mfaData)
-
getFirstTimeLoginToken
public java.lang.String getFirstTimeLoginToken()
-
setFirstTimeLoginToken
public void setFirstTimeLoginToken(java.lang.String firstTimeLoginToken)
-
getRecoveryCode
public java.lang.String getRecoveryCode()
-
setRecoveryCode
public void setRecoveryCode(java.lang.String recoveryCode)
-
getSocialBindData
public SocialBindData getSocialBindData()
-
setSocialBindData
public void setSocialBindData(SocialBindData socialBindData)
-
createUserInfo
public static UserInfo createUserInfo(org.json.JSONObject data) throws org.json.JSONException
- 抛出:
org.json.JSONException
-
createUserInfo
public static UserInfo createUserInfo(UserInfo userInfo, org.json.JSONObject data) throws org.json.JSONException
- 抛出:
org.json.JSONException
-
getMappedData
public java.lang.String getMappedData(java.lang.String key)
-
parseCustomData
public void parseCustomData(org.json.JSONArray array)
-
parseTokens
public void parseTokens(org.json.JSONObject obj)
-
-